Approaching on comparative phytochemical screening tests of six species of Genus Mahonia Nuttall (Family Berberidaceae), which are introduced on the territory of Georgia, by productivity of biologically active alkaloids our attention deserves: Mahonia aquifolium (Pursh) Nutt., Mahonia bealei (Fort.) Carr; Mahonia japonica (Thunb.) DC.; Mahonia wagneri Join.After studying samples with alkaloids on thin layer chromatography compared with standard solutions, there were identified isoquinoline alkaloids such as: berberine, jatrorrhizine, palmatine, magnoflorine, berbamine and colchicine. The total substance obtained from the vegetative organs of Mahonia aquifolium (Oregon grape) were evaluated for in vitro cytotoxicity against cells of lung carcinoma lines (A-549), colon adenocarcinoma (DLD-1) and normal human fibroblasts (WS-1). As a result, the investigated fractions showed pronounced activity against all cell lines.
